2025 Autor: John Day | [email protected]. Naposledy změněno: 2025-01-13 06:57
Není žádným tajemstvím, že v okolí velitelství oomloutu jsme velkými fanoušky open source mikrokontroléru Arduino. Předem vyrobená deska Duemilanove je úžasná platforma pro vytváření prototypů, ale někdy je zábava udělat něco pro sebe. Následuje návod, jak vzít prkénko a hromadu komponent a přeměnit je na svůj vlastní stroj kompatibilní s Arduino. Všechny níže uvedené kroky jsou shrnuty v zábavné příručce pro tisk, kterou lze stáhnout níže (BBAC-Assembly-Guide.pdf). List rozvržení na breadboardu je možné stáhnout od kroku 2. Pojďme do toho … (nestoudná zástrčka) Prodáváme také sadu se všemi součástmi (prkénko, tištěný rozváděcí list a tištěný průvodce), takže můžete okamžitě začít vyrábět. (V UK Breadboard Compatibilní sada Arduino (BBAC)) (open source) Rádi jsme tak otevření, jako můžeme být při oomloutu, v souladu s tímto přístupem lze nalézt všechny návrhové soubory (modely sketchupů, rozložení corel draw, pdf atd.) na adrese https://www.oomlout.com/BBAC/ (pokud máte pocit, že něco chybí nebo byste chtěli soubor v jiném formátu, napište jako zprávu ([email protected]) a pokusíme se vám pomoci.)
Krok 1: Díly
Kompatibilní s Arduino je velmi snadné a vyžaduje více než tucet různých komponent Požadované součásti:
- Rezistor 0 ohmů (x12) (digikey)
- Rezistor 560 ohmů (x2) (digikey)
- Rezistor 10 k ohmů (x2) (digikey)
- 100 mikro Faradův kondenzátor (x2) (digikey)
- 100 nano farad kondenzátor (x2) (digikey)
- 22 kondenzátor Pico Farad (x2) (digikey)
- 16 MHz krystal (x1) (digikey)
- 5mm červená LED (x1) (digikey)
- 5 mm zelená LED (x1) (digikey)
- 50mm propojovací kabel (x8) (oomlout UK) (adafruit US)
- 6kolíkový záhlaví (programování) (x1) (digikey)
- 7805 5Volt Regulator (x1) (digikey)
- 9voltová spona na baterii (x1) (digikey)
- Tlačítko (x1) (digikey)
- Atmega 168 (s bootloaderem Arduino) (x1) (digikey) (bootloader budete muset vypálit sami)
- List / průvodce BBAC (x1) (ke stažení v kroku 2)
- Breadboard (x1) (oomlout UK) (adafruit US)
Krok 2: Rozvržení a sestavení
Aby bylo umístění komponent snadné, vypracovali jsme rozvržení listu. Jednoduše si ho vytiskněte, položte na prkénko a začněte umísťovat součásti, nebo se řiďte krok za krokem níže uvedenými pokyny ke stylu Lego.
Krok 3: Programování
Jedná se o mírně komplikovaný krok. Protože na našem prkénku nemáme žádné sériové obvody USB, je vyžadován další hardware. Ale nebojte se, máte na výběr ze dvou možností, buď pomocí náhradní desky Arduino Duemilanove, nebo USB -sériového kabelu FTDI. Možnost 1 - Použití desky Arduino Duemilanove Pro tuto možnost použijeme přítomné obvody USB (a resetovací kondenzátor) na každé desce Duemilanove. Krok 1 - Odeberte čip ATMega168
Jemně vysuňte velký čip ze zásuvky
Krok 2 - Připojte příslušné vodiče Pomocí propojovacích vodičů (na rozvržení jsou poznámky)
- propojte digitální pin 0 s digitálním pinem 0
- připojte digitální pin 1 k digitálnímu pinu 1
- připojte resetovací pin k resetovacímu kolíku
- připojit 5V na červenou kolejnici (5V)
- připojit GND k modré kolejnici (GND)
Krok 3 - Naprogramujte svůj BBAC
Hotovo, otevřete Arduino IDE a naprogramujte svůj BBAC stejným způsobem jako desku Duemilanove
možnost 2 - Použití sériového kabelu FTDI USB
Tato možnost bude používat sériový kabel FTDI USB (ve Velké Británii (farnell). V USA je najdete zde (adafruit))
Krok 1 - Zapojte kabel
Zapojte 6kolíkovou zásuvku na konci kabelu FTDI do 6kolíkové zásuvky na vašem BBAC (barvy vodičů se shodují s barvami na štítku)
Krok 2 - Program
Dále otevřete Arduino IDE a naprogramujte svůj BBAC normálně. Téměř normálně budete muset před odesláním každé skici stisknout tlačítko Reset
Krok 4: Co bude dál?
Gratulujeme, pokud vše proběhlo dobře, máte plně funkční Arduino kompatibilní na prkénku. (pokud to nefungovalo, nezoufejte, pošlete e-mail na [email protected] a my se pokusíme ze všech sil pomoci, aby to fungovalo).